Subject: DocSentry cut-over summary

As requested for your review: the DocSentry documentation linter is now the enforcing check on all Harwick repos. The legacy linter was disabled at 09:00 and its service account revoked at 09:15. Rule parity was verified against last quarter's corpus with zero regressions. For your audit of the enforcement posture, the production deployment uses the following values.

config for yahof-tajop:
zorath:
  pin: 7493
  metrics_host: metrics.zorath.tolvaqsys.internal
  tenant: praiel
  seal: seal_fd9cd4f1

## Releases

Quick note for the sync: GarageGlance v2.4 ships the occupancy feed for the Marlowe Street deck, now polling sensors every 30 seconds instead of two minutes. Counts should stop drifting during rush hour. Tag releases off `main`, run the feed smoke test, and ping Tova if the diff looks weird. All release artifacts must be verified against the key below.

signing key of tahog-tajog = bky6_QV8tna

☐ Off-site run — test device case

Collect the locked Pellwright case (six prototype handsets) from the office manager's cabinet. Do not open; keys stay on site. Courier from Halden Runners collects at 14:00, signature required. Log the case seal number before release. The confidential courier hand-over instruction follows directly below.

courier memo of yajef-bajep: the frawyn jordor courier leaves the norwyn ledger at gate 2781 under passcode 330769

This page documents emergency access to Harrowmere, the connection pooler sitting between application tiers and the Slatebrook database cluster. For your audit: routine pool tuning is change-managed and requires two approvals; break-glass applies only when pool exhaustion causes a customer-facing outage and the change pipeline itself is down. Access is time-boxed to sixty minutes, fully session-recorded, and reviewed within one business day. The sealed break-glass credential bundle is decrypted using the recovery passphrase stated below.

strongbox words: druvan-lamys-eliius-jorax-istox-soreth-ulays-gilix-ralix-oliiel-norwyn-casvan-praius